Huddersfield Town's 1971-72 campaign was Town's last season in the Football League's top division. They finished bottom of the table with only 25 points, the same as Nottingham Forest. Town won only 6 matches in the league all season and didn't win any games from December to the end of the season. The only bright spark came in the FA Cup campaign which saw Town reach the 6th round, before losing to Birmingham City. Town only scored 6 goals in 1972 and 2 of those were own goals. This would be the start of Town's slump which would see Town relegated to Division 4 in 1975.

Review

Following their first season back in Division 1 for 15 years, Town were hoping to try and reach the summit of English football. Unfortunately, this season would be one of Town's worst in their history. Town were bottom of the table all season, with the exception of a small period in September. They had a run of 4 wins in 5 during that time including a 2-1 win over rivals Leeds United. Interestingly, Town's last league win on November 27 was a 2-1 win over Derby County, who would become champions at the end of the season.

Town never won another league game until the next season, but they put on an inspired run in the FA Cup. After beating Division 2 sides Burnley and Fulham, Town hosted West Ham United and put on a thrilling display culminating in a 4-2 win over the Hammers. Unfortunately, they lost to Birmingham City in the 6th round and were then promptly relegated to Division 2 with 25 points, the same as Nottingham Forest. This is also currently the last season that Town have been in the top flight.
